BREAKFAST team
KawanaLife is involved in running Breakfast Clubs in two of the local schools. Kawana Waters State College Primary Campus: 2nd Tuesday of each month 7.30-9.00am and Buddina Primary: 4th Tuesday of each month 7.30-9.00am. For more information contact the Church Office.

The Parenting course
KawanaLife runs "the Parenting Course; years 0-10" each year. This is a 5 week course, it includes afternoon tea, baby sitting and some excellent help in becoming a better parent. The discussion times are helpful and the teaching thought pervoking. Topics covered are:- Setting boundaries,
- Teaching healthy relationships,
- Resolving Conflicts,
- Building strong foundations
